Pros & cons summary


Performance score 12.86 0.48
Recency 10 November 2020 9 April 2009
Chip lithography 5 nm 55 nm

Apple M1 8-Core GPU has a 2579% higher aggregate performance score, an age advantage of 11 years, and a 1000% more advanced lithography process.

The M1 8-Core GPU is our recommended choice as it beats the Quadro FX 580 in performance tests.

Be aware that Apple M1 8-Core GPU is a notebook graphics card while Quadro FX 580 is a workstation one.
